Message 390949 - Python tracker

The macros were moved to "Includes/cpython/", not to "Includes/internal/". That suggests to me that they should use "extern C", so that C++ code that wants to make use of CPython internals can use them.

Basically, the way I see it, *all* header files in "Includes/" and "Includes/cpython/" should work with C++ code and thus have an "extern C". Only the header files in "Includes/internal/" should not have them.

Regardless, I've removed the macro usage from Cython so that the current state doesn't hurt our users.
